WebbStudents with autism spectrum disorder (ASD) experience its impact in unique ways. They are likely to need support in communicating, interacting with others, and processing information. Their strengths may include strong visual-spatial skills, non-verbal problem-solving skills, and visual and auditory memory. Webb2 dec. 2024 · It is common for students with autism to struggle with aspects of social interaction such as forming and maintaining friendships, reading social situations and knowing the appropriate responses, and fundamental communication tools such as recognising what messages another’s body language and tone of voice may be portraying.
